How they compare
Djibouti currently reports 21.94 against 20.63 in Rwanda, a difference of 1.31.
That makes Djibouti's figure about 1.1 times Rwanda's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 46 shared years of data; in 1979 it was Rwanda ahead.
Djibouti ranks 35th and Rwanda ranks 36th of 200 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Djibouti averaged higher in 2 and Rwanda in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Djibouti | Rwanda |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 104.13 | 185.24 | 81.11 | Rwanda |
| 1980s | 85.65 | 129.25 | 43.6 | Rwanda |
| 1990s | 64.84 | 176.13 | 111.29 | Rwanda |
| 2000s | 49.92 | 88.42 | 38.49 | Rwanda |
| 2010s | 33.49 | 30.15 | 3.33 | Djibouti |
| 2020s | 24.01 | 22.09 | 1.92 | Djibouti |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
